+.TP 1.5i
+.BI lookupcache= mode
+Specifies how the kernel manages its cache of directory entries
+for a given mount point.
+.I mode
+can be one of
+.BR all ,
+.BR none ,
+.BR pos ,
+or
+.BR positive .
+This option is supported in kernels 2.6.28 and later.
+.IP
+The Linux NFS client caches the result of all NFS LOOKUP requests.
+If the requested directory entry exists on the server,
+the result is referred to as
+.IR positive .
+If the requested directory entry does not exist on the server,
+the result is referred to as
+.IR negative .
+.IP
+If this option is not specified, or if
+.B all
+is specified, the client assumes both types of directory cache entries
+are valid until their parent directory's cached attributes expire.
+.IP
+If
+.BR pos " or " positive
+is specified, the client assumes positive entries are valid
+until their parent directory's cached attributes expire, but
+always revalidates negative entires before an application
+can use them.
+.IP
+If
+.B none
+is specified,
+the client revalidates both types of directory cache entries
+before an application can use them.
+This permits quick detection of files that were created or removed
+by other clients, but can impact application and server performance.
+.IP
+The DATA AND METADATA COHERENCE section contains a
+detailed discussion of these trade-offs.

+.SS "Directory entry caching"
+The Linux NFS client caches the result of all NFS LOOKUP requests.
+If the requested directory entry exists on the server,
+the result is referred to as a
+.IR positive " lookup result.
+If the requested directory entry does not exist on the server
+(that is, the server returned ENOENT),
+the result is referred to as
+.IR negative " lookup result.
+.P
+To detect when directory entries have been added or removed
+on the server,
+the Linux NFS client watches a directory's mtime.
+If the client detects a change in a directory's mtime,
+the client drops all cached LOOKUP results for that directory.
+Since the directory's mtime is a cached attribute, it may
+take some time before a client notices it has changed.
+See the descriptions of the
+.BR acdirmin ", " acdirmax ", and " noac
+mount options for more information about
+how long a directory's mtime is cached.
+.P
+Caching directory entries improves the performance of applications that
+do not share files with applications on other clients.
+Using cached information about directories can interfere
+with applications that run concurrently on multiple clients and
+need to detect the creation or removal of files quickly, however.
+The
+.B lookupcache
+mount option allows some tuning of directory entry caching behavior.
+.P
+Before kernel release 2.6.28,
+the Linux NFS client tracked only positive lookup results.
+This permitted applications to detect new directory entries
+created by other clients quickly while still providing some of the
+performance benefits of caching.
+If an application depends on the previous lookup caching behavior
+of the Linux NFS client, you can use
+.BR lookupcache=positive .
+.P
+If the client ignores its cache and validates every application
+lookup request with the server,
+that client can immediately detect when a new directory
+entry has been either created or removed by another client.
+You can specify this behavior using
+.BR lookupcache=none .
+The extra NFS requests needed if the client does not
+cache directory entries can exact a performance penalty.
+Disabling lookup caching
+should result in less of a performance penalty than using
+.BR noac ,
+and has no effect on how the NFS client caches the attributes of files.
+.P
